The high energy density of magnetic field makes it possible to use pulsed magnetic systems for generation of controlled pressure pulses of microsecond duration. The paper proposes a test scheme for uniaxial tension of plastic materials with a high strain rate, which is most convenient for analyzing the results. Based on numerical simulations and initial experiments, the possibility of implementing modes with strain rates of 10 3 - 10 4 1/s with the ability to study the impact of the pulse current on the deformation process is shown.
